About Werner Herzog

The German filmmaker who dragged a steamboat over a mountain, ate his own shoe on camera, and once got shot during an interview only to shrug it off as "not a significant bullet." Herzog has spent six decades making documentaries about obsessive dreamers in impossible situations—a subject he clearly knows intimately. At 83, he's still narrating, directing, and occasionally playing villains, proving that sheer Bavarian stubbornness may be the ultimate life-extension strategy.
